Ghanaian forward Gabriel kyeremateng scores and registers assist as Stade Lausanne-Ouchy beat Lugano

Ghanaian attacker Gabriel kyeremateng delivered an outstanding performance to help Stade Lausanne-Ouchy secure an away win over Lugano in the Swiss Super League.

The German-Ghanaian forward started and lasted 69 minute when his outfit secure a 3-2 win over Lugano at the Stadio Comunale di Cornaredo on Sunday.

The visitors opened the scoring after just eight minutes into the game through Gabriel Kyeremateng, who scored from the spot.

Switzerland international Mischa Eberhard doubled the lead for the visitors in the 17th minute after he was set up by the Ghanaian forward before France international Ismaël Gharbi sealed win for the visitors.

After the break, Uran Bislimi scored twice to reduce the deficit for Lugano as the game ended 3-2 in favour of the away team.
